Three fire engines and the aerial appliance were called to a roof fire in Great Yarmouth this afternoon.
The blaze began in the chimney of a building in Albany Road, Southtown.
Emergency services attended after receiving a call at 4.01pm on Saturday, February 18.
Crews used breathing apparatus, hose reel jets and a thermal image camera to make the scene safe.
The stop signal was given at 5.04pm.
